Series - Sizes

Description

A Zildjian

  • Also called a "Big Bell" cymbal and sometimes informally a "Cowbell cymbal". (1)

Here's a radically new top ride cymbal with an extra large cup (bell) that is almost as wide as its flattened bow. This oversized cup produces a wide variety of sounds and powerfully projects them in an unusual and exciting way for the special rhythm effects found in today's many different types and styles of music. Available in 16" through 22" diameters.(1)
